1、比特币私钥如何生成
比特币是一种数字货币,其安全性主要依赖于私钥的生成和管理。私钥是比特币地址的核心组成部分,它被用于加密和解密数据,以确保交易的安全和隐私。
生成比特币私钥的过程相对简单,但需要一定的安全措施。下面将介绍一种常见的生成私钥的方法。
我们需要一个随机数生成器。这个生成器必须是真正的随机数生成器,因为私钥的安全性取决于随机性。在计算机中,可以使用硬件随机数生成器或者特殊的软件算法来产生随机数。
我们生成一个256位的随机数。这个随机数的范围应该在1到比特币的椭圆曲线算法所用的有限域的阶之间。这个阶数通常是一个非常大的素数,保证了私钥的安全性。
生成了随机数后,我们需要对其进行哈希运算,以确保私钥的唯一性和安全性。常用的哈希函数包括SHA-256和RIPEMD-160。哈希运算将随机数转换为一个固定长度的字符串,作为最终的私钥。
生成私钥后,我们还需要生成公钥和比特币地址。公钥是私钥的一个相关值,可以通过椭圆曲线算法来计算。比特币地址则是通过对公钥进行哈希运算和编码得到的。
在生成私钥的过程中,需要注意以下几点:
1. 私钥的生成必须是真正的随机数,不能使用伪随机数生成器或者可预测的算法。
2. 私钥的安全性取决于其随机性和长度。较长的私钥更加安全,但也更容易丢失。
3. 私钥的保管非常重要,应该妥善保存,避免泄露给他人。一旦私钥丢失或被盗,将无法恢复比特币资产。
4. 生成私钥的过程应该在离线环境中进行,以防止被恶意软件或黑客攻击。
比特币私钥的生成是一个关键的过程,需要确保随机性和安全性。生成私钥的方法可以采用真正的随机数生成器和哈希函数,同时需要注意私钥的保管和使用环境的安全性。只有正确生成和妥善保管私钥,才能确保比特币交易的安全和隐私。
2、一个比特币私钥有多少个地址
一个比特币私钥有多少个地址?
比特币是一种数字货币,其交易和存储是通过区块链技术实现的。在比特币系统中,私钥是用户拥有和控制其比特币的关键。私钥是由256位的随机数生成的,它是一个非常重要的秘密,因为它可以用来签署比特币交易,证明该交易是由私钥的所有者发起的。
比特币地址是由私钥生成的,它是一个由数字和字母组成的字符串。比特币地址用于接收比特币和验证比特币交易。一个比特币私钥可以生成多个比特币地址,这是因为比特币地址是通过对私钥进行一系列的数学运算得到的。
具体来说,一个比特币私钥通过椭圆曲线加密算法生成一个公钥。然后,通过对公钥进行哈希运算,得到一个哈希值。将哈希值进行Base58编码,就得到了一个比特币地址。
由于比特币地址的生成过程是可逆的,因此一个比特币私钥可以生成多个比特币地址。这些地址之间是相互独立的,每个地址都可以用来接收比特币。这就意味着,如果你拥有一个比特币私钥,你可以使用它生成多个比特币地址,然后分别使用这些地址进行交易。
需要注意的是,虽然一个比特币私钥可以生成多个比特币地址,但这并不意味着每个地址都是安全的。如果一个地址的私钥泄露,那么该地址上的比特币就可能被盗取。在使用比特币地址时,一定要注意保护好私钥,确保私钥不会泄露给他人。
一个比特币私钥可以生成多个比特币地址。这些地址之间是相互独立的,每个地址都可以用来接收比特币。需要注意的是,私钥的安全性非常重要,一定要妥善保管私钥,以防止比特币被盗取。
3、比特币私钥可以更换吗
比特币是一种基于密码学原理的加密货币,其安全性主要依赖于私钥的保护。私钥是一串由数字和字母组成的字符串,类似于密码,用于对比特币的交易进行签名。私钥的保密性对于比特币的安全至关重要,一旦私钥泄露,黑客就有可能窃取比特币资产。那么,比特币私钥可以更换吗?
事实上,比特币私钥是可以更换的。需要明确的是,私钥的更换并不是简单的修改原有私钥的某些字符,而是生成一个全新的私钥。因为私钥是通过复杂的数学算法生成的,每个私钥都是唯一的。私钥的更换需要通过特定的操作来实现。
比特币私钥更换的常见情况包括私钥遗失、私钥被盗或泄露、私钥被破解等。在这些情况下,为了保护比特币资产的安全,用户可以选择生成一个新的私钥,并将比特币转移到新的地址上。这样一来,即使原有私钥泄露或被黑客获取,也无法对用户的比特币进行任何操作。
比特币私钥更换并非一项轻松的任务。由于私钥的保密性和安全性要求极高,私钥更换需要谨慎操作。用户需要备份原有私钥,以防止在更换过程中出现意外情况导致数据丢失。用户需要选择一个可靠的比特币钱包或交易所来生成新的私钥,并确保其具备良好的安全性和信誉度。用户需要将原有私钥中的比特币转移到新的地址上,并验证转账的准确性和安全性。
需要注意的是,在进行私钥更换之前,用户应该评估风险和利益。私钥更换可能会面临一些潜在的风险,例如操作失误、黑客攻击、交易所风险等。用户应该根据自身情况和需求,权衡利弊,并选择合适的时机进行私钥更换。
总结而言,比特币私钥是可以更换的,但是需要谨慎操作。私钥更换可以增加比特币资产的安全性,防止私钥泄露导致资产损失。私钥更换也存在一定的风险,用户需要根据实际情况进行评估和决策。在进行私钥更换之前,用户应该了解相关知识,选择可靠的钱包或交易所,并确保备份原有私钥,以保障私钥更换的顺利进行。